Is ServiceNow retracing SAP's path with a sudden $12 billion acquisition turn?
ServiceNow has abruptly shifted its strategy to large-scale acquisitions, spending over $12 billion this year, stirring investor concern that the company may be mimicking SAP's controversial acquisition-driven growth strategy under CEO Bill McDermott's previous tenure. This comes amid expectations of slowing organic revenue growth for ServiceNow, prompting questions about its long-term strategy and a significant drop in its stock price. Despite concerns, ServiceNow asserts its strategic position is fundamentally different and better than SAP's during its prior M&A phase.

ServiceNow $12 Billion Deal Spree Is ‘Deja Vu’ of CEO’s SAP Days
ServiceNow is currently undergoing a significant acquisition spree, having spent at least $12 billion this year on deals, a shift from its previous strategy. This aggressive M&A activity is drawing comparisons to CEO Bill McDermott's past at SAP SE, causing some investor concern about the company's growth strategy. The resemblance to his SAP tenure, marked by controversial mergers, has prompted questions about ServiceNow's future direction.
